Unless he has changed Cutchers Fish cleaning I think will be charging $1.00 for walleyes under 5# and $1.50 per Walleye over 5#. Most other places charge by the pound in the neighborhood of $0.75 to $0.90 per lb. so his service is considerably cheaper. He does an excellent job also. If you want the cheeks you have to remove them yourself before drop off or there is a slight extra charge if you have Cutcher do it.
He is located on Leitz Rd. which dead ends on Rt 2 right beside Dream Catcher Bait store(formally the Bait Barn). From the Rt 2 turn off it would be the first place on the left side right at a curve on Leitz Rd. You can't miss it. The Leitz Rd turn off is about 2 to 3 miles east of the Turtle creek area, just east of the Toussaint River Bridge. You should visit George Cutcher's fish cleaning when he is really busy! He would be losing money doing cheeks as he cleans average sized walleyes at a rate of at least 6 per minute. The big girls that have those large rib bones slow him up some though. There is a reason other than price that several charter businesses send their clients to him for cleaning services, fast excellent cleaning. That is why I do my cheeks before I take them to him. He probably raised his price $0.50 due to the number of electric knives he goes thru on walleyes. Perch he does with a fillet knife.
